Updates to tests for updated Go client changes

Signed-off-by: Derek Collison <derek@nats.io>
This commit is contained in:
Derek Collison
2023-01-31 09:42:04 -08:00
parent 12a49859e9
commit 390fd02918
3 changed files with 3 additions and 10 deletions

View File

@@ -3501,12 +3501,8 @@ func TestJetStreamClusterConsumerUpdates(t *testing.T) {
defer sub.Unsubscribe()
ncfg := *cfg
// Deliver Subject
ncfg.DeliverSubject = "d.baz"
// Should fail.
_, err = js.AddConsumer("TEST", &ncfg)
require_Error(t, err)
// Description
cfg.Description = "New Description"
_, err = js.UpdateConsumer("TEST", cfg)
@@ -4236,9 +4232,6 @@ func TestJetStreamClusterConsumerUpgrade(t *testing.T) {
// First create a consumer that is push based.
_, err = js.AddConsumer("X", &nats.ConsumerConfig{Durable: "dlc", DeliverSubject: "Y"})
require_NoError(t, err)
// Now do same name but pull. This should be an error.
_, err = js.AddConsumer("X", &nats.ConsumerConfig{Durable: "dlc"})
require_Error(t, err)
}
t.Run("Single", func(t *testing.T) { testUpdate(t, s) })

View File

@@ -931,7 +931,7 @@ func TestJetStreamClusterSignalPullConsumersOnDelete(t *testing.T) {
// We want to make sure we get kicked out prior to the timeout
// when consumers are being deleted or the parent stream is being deleted.
// Note this should be lower case, Go client needs to be updated.
expectedErr := errors.New("nats: Consumer Deleted")
expectedErr := errors.New("nats: consumer deleted")
// Queue up the delete for sub1
time.AfterFunc(250*time.Millisecond, func() { js.DeleteConsumer("TEST", "d1") })

View File

@@ -5028,7 +5028,7 @@ func TestNoRaceJetStreamPullConsumersAndInteriorDeletes(t *testing.T) {
select {
case <-ch:
// OK
case <-time.After(20 * time.Second):
case <-time.After(30 * time.Second):
t.Fatalf("Consumers took too long to consumer all messages")
}
}